From 1773a27fe29f07bc0ef4f24088f9c1dc5a470b52 Mon Sep 17 00:00:00 2001 From: Bernhard Posselt Date: Fri, 20 Mar 2015 23:40:42 +0100 Subject: search in lower case and ignore weird whitespace --- controller/itemcontroller.php |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) (limited to 'controller') diff --git a/controller/itemcontroller.php b/controller/itemcontroller.php index 072ab93a7..cced48077 100644 --- a/controller/itemcontroller.php +++ b/controller/itemcontroller.php @@ -84,8 +84,9 @@ class ItemController extends Controller { $params = []; // split search parameter on url space - $search = urldecode($search); - if (trim($search) === '') { + $search = trim(urldecode($search)); + $search = preg_replace('/\s+/', ' ', $search); // remove multiple whitespace + if ($search === '') { $search = []; } else { $search = explode(' ', $search); -- cgit v1.2.3